Studio MDHR delays Cuphead: The Delicious Last Course DLC to 2020

You can trust VideoGamer. Our team of gaming experts spend hours testing and reviewing the latest games, to ensure you're reading the most comprehensive guide possible. Rest assured, all imagery and advice is unique and original. Check out how we test and review games here

Fans eagerly awaiting the upcoming DLC for classically-styled platformer Cuphead: The Delicious Last Course may have to wait a little longer, as developer Studio MHDR has announced a small delay.

The DLC, which is set to feature new character Ms. Chalice, was originally scheduled for a 2019 release, but Studio MHDR has put out a statement announcing that to ensure the package 'meets the meticulous level of care and quality we always strive for' and, perhaps more importantly, to ensure that the studio makes things 'in a way that's healthy and sustainable for our team' the content has been pushed into 2020.

Once released, the Cuphead: The Delicious Last Course DLC is set to appear on all platforms the game is currently available for, so that's Xbox One, PC and Nintendo Switch.
